In der heutigen digitalen Welt sind Bilder ein entscheidender Bestandteil jeder Webseite. Sie tragen zur visuellen Anziehungskraft und zur Benutzererfahrung bei. Doch was passiert, wenn ein Bild nicht geladen werden kann? Die Lösung kann durch das Implementieren einer cleveren Funktion erfolgen, um ein alternatives Bild anzuzeigen, wenn das ursprüngliche Bild fehlgeschlagen ist.
Image Load Error Handling
Die Funktion imageLoadError ist ein effektives JavaScript-Tool, das sicherstellt, dass Ihre Website immer ein ansprechendes Bild präsentiert, selbst wenn das Originalbild aus irgendeinem Grund nicht verfügbar ist. Hier ist eine kurze Analyse der Funktionsweise dieser Methode:
Funktionsweise der Bildfehlerbehandlung
function imageLoadError(img) {
const fallbackImage="/media/sites/cnn/cnn-fallback-image.jpg";
img.removeAttribute('onerror');
img.src = fallbackImage;
let element = img.previousElementSibling;
while (element && element.tagName === 'SOURCE') {
element.srcset = fallbackImage;
element = element.previousElementSibling;
}
}
Die Funktion erkennt, wenn ein Bild fehlerhaft ist, und ersetzt es durch ein vordefiniertes Fallback-Bild. Dies geschieht durch das Entfernen des onerror-Attributs des Bildes und das Setzen des src-Attributs auf das alternative Bild. Zusätzlich wird sichergestellt, dass auch die zugehörigen SOURCE-Elemente aktualisiert werden, um die Benutzererfahrung zu optimieren.
Bedeutung eines Fallback-Bildes
Ein Fallback-Bild ist äußerst wichtig, um die ästhetische Integrität einer Webseite zu wahren und eine reibungslose Benutzererfahrung zu gewährleisten. Anstatt eine leere Fläche oder eine Fehlermeldung anzuzeigen, wird den Nutzern ein ansprechendes Bild präsentiert, das zu Ihrer Gesamtmarke und dem Content Ihrer Webseite passt.
Schlussfolgerung
Die Implementierung der imageLoadError-Funktion ist ein einfacher, aber effektiver Weg, um die Benutzererfahrung auf Ihrer Webseite zu verbessern. Durch den Einsatz eines Fallback-Bildes stellen Sie sicher, dass Ihre Besucher immer mit ansprechendem Visuellen versorgt werden, selbst wenn es beim Laden von Bildern zu Problemen kommt.
Bleiben Sie aufmerksam mit unseren Live-Updates, um Tipps und Tricks zur Verbesserung Ihrer Webseite zu erhalten!